Rather than being an exalted position, the Arbiter is a mindless role where an endless stream of moral information is passed through an algorithm to place souls faster than normal speed of thought. It is not a job for a sentient being, someone with a will of their own. It is a horrifying fate for anything with a conscious mind, as it strips them of their personality and confines them to a singular endless task. This is likely why robots were used for the position and why the Jailer went mad. Pelagos is now trapped. He hasn’t “Ascended” to anything, he’s descended into his own personal hell.

Blizzard may have been trying to make a political message with their decision like the OP says, but Shadowlands culture has proven to be inhumane and twisted, so I don’t know why they would try to draw a hierarchical parallel to real world culture in order to “elevate” Pelagos in our eyes when he’s practically now a glorified lobotomized janitor.
